Description David Vancouvering 2007-11-17 00:39:43 UTC
Create a connection to MySQL, browse to some tables, and try to drag one onto the visual pane of the VQE. It doesn't work.

I checked, it didn't work in NB 5.5 either, so this is not a regression.
